HDB lines up 2,520 shorter-wait BTO flats in June
Units will be spread across Sembawang and Ang Mo Kio.
The Housing and Development Board (HDB) will offer 2,520 Build-To-Order flats with waiting times of about three years or less in its June 2026 sales exercise.
The units will be spread across three projects in Sembawang and Ang Mo Kio, accounting for over one-third of the roughly 6,900 flats to be launched in the exercise.
Two of these are shorter waiting time projects in Sembawang, with waiting times of less than three years.
Sembawang Portico will have a waiting time of two years and seven months. It will have three residential blocks, including one integrated block with sold and rental flats.
The project will offer 875 units of 2-room Flexi, 3-room, 4-room and 5-room flats.
Meanwhile, Sembawang Brook will have a waiting time of two years and nine months. It will have five residential blocks and offer 1,160 units of 2-room Flexi, 3-room, 4-room, 5-room and 3Gen flats.
The third project, Kebun Baru Ridge in Ang Mo Kio, will have a waiting time of three years and one month. The project will have three residential blocks offering 485 units of 3-room and 4-room flats.
In addition, HDB said four other projects in Ang Mo Kio, Bishan, Bukit Merah and Woodlands will be offered in the June BTO sales exercise.
Details on the projects, including their classification categories, will be released when the sales exercise starts.
